Java用JDBC连接数据库的时候,如何部署驱动包

例如,如果你要连接的是MySQL数据库,那么就需要将MySQL的JDBC驱动包(如mysql-connector-java.jar)复制到lib目录中。这样,你的Java程序就可以通过Class.forName("com.mysql.cj.jdbc.Driver")来加载驱动,并且可以通过DriverManager.getConnection()方法来获取数据库连接。值得注意的是,不同的数据库可能需...
Java用JDBC连接数据库的时候,如何部署驱动包
在使用Java的JDBC连接数据库时,你需要确保已将相应的数据库驱动包添加到项目的lib目录中。这一步骤至关重要,因为驱动包是JDBC与数据库进行交互的基础。

通常情况下,你只需将与你要连接的数据库相对应的驱动包复制到项目的lib目录。这样做的好处在于,JDBC可以自动识别并映射到src目录下的相关资源,从而简化了开发过程。

例如,如果你要连接的是MySQL数据库,那么就需要将MySQL的JDBC驱动包(如mysql-connector-java.jar)复制到lib目录中。这样,你的Java程序就可以通过Class.forName("com.mysql.cj.jdbc.Driver")来加载驱动,并且可以通过DriverManager.getConnection()方法来获取数据库连接。

值得注意的是,不同的数据库可能需要不同的驱动包。例如,对于Oracle数据库,你需要使用ojdbc.jar作为驱动包;对于SQL Server,则需要使用mssql-jdbc.jar。因此,在添加驱动包时,请确保你所选择的驱动包与你要连接的数据库版本相匹配。

此外,为了便于管理和维护,建议将驱动包放置在一个专门的文件夹中,比如命名为drivers。在项目中引用这些驱动包时,只需确保在编译和运行时能够正确找到这些文件即可。

最后,记得检查你的项目配置,确保编译器和运行环境能够识别并使用这些驱动包。你可以通过在项目中创建一个测试类,使用JDBC连接数据库来验证驱动包是否已正确部署。

通过以上步骤,你可以确保在Java项目中正确地使用JDBC连接数据库。这不仅简化了开发过程,还提高了代码的可维护性和可移植性。2024-12-25
mengvlog 阅读 46 次 更新于 2025-10-30 09:52:51 我来答关注问题0
  •  海南加宸 请问用jdbc连接数据库时url是个什么意思,请详解

    在使用JDBC(Java Database Connectivity)连接MySQL数据库时,URL(统一资源定位符)扮演着至关重要的角色。URL的格式如下:jdbc:mysql://服务器名或地址:端口号/数据库名。例如,示例中的URL为:jdbc:mysql://localhost:3306/school。其中,jdbc:mysql:// 是固定的前缀,表示使用JDBC连接MySQL数据库。

  •  一个著名神经病 java中使用JDBC连接数据库的步骤?

    1.注册驱动 Class.forname("com.mysql.jdbc.Driver");//这是连接mysql数据库的驱动 2.获取数据库连接 java.sql.Connection conn=java.sql.DriverManager.getConnection(); 3.获取表达式 java.sql.Statement stmt=conn.createStatement("jdbc:mysql://localhost/test?useUnicode=true&characterEncoding=GBK"...

  •  文暄生活科普 Java使用JDBC连接PostgreSQL——使用maven,简单配置

    1. 安装PostgreSQL:参考教程进行安装和配置,以适配你的操作系统。例如,在Windows 11上可以查找详细的图文教程。2. 创建数据库和表:使用PostgreSQL提供的建表语句,参考相关教程执行建表操作。确保数据库和表的命名正确。3. 连接PostgreSQL:使用Java的JDBC技术实现与PostgreSQL的连接。关键参数包括:org.pos...

  •  阿暄生活 java中 jdbc 连接 oracle数据库的问题

    遇到JDBC连接Oracle数据库的问题了吗?错误提示已经非常明确,需要将连接串中的斜杠“/”改为冒号“:”。正确的连接字符串应该是:String url = "jdbc:oracle:@localhost:1521:orcl";请注意检查和修改,确保无误。这里有一个完整的示例来帮助你理解正确的连接字符串格式:String url = "jdbc:oracle:th...

  •  赛玖百科小窍门 不会JDBC连接Oracle数据库?没关系教你九个应对技巧

    JDBC连接Oracle数据库的九个应对技巧 1. 在客户端软件开发中使用Thin驱动程序 答案:在开发Java客户端软件时,推荐使用Oracle的Thin驱动程序。尽管OCI驱动程序通过JNI利用Oracle客户端软件与数据库通讯,看似性能更高,但多次测试表明,在大多数情况下,Thin驱动程序的性能优于OCI驱动程序。Thin驱动程序是纯...

檬味博客在线解答立即免费咨询

mySQL相关话题

Copyright © 2023 WWW.MENGVLOG.COM - 檬味博客
返回顶部